Aluminum Foil Pouch

Aluminum foil bags are a type of composite flexible packaging bags that use aluminum foil as the core barrier layer. They are not made entirely of pure aluminum foil; instead, they combine aluminum foil with other plastic films through processes such as dry lamination or solvent-free lamination, thereby achieving the excellent properties of various materials.

What Structure and Materials of Aluminum Foil Pouch Can Be Used?

Aluminum foil bags are typical multilayer composite materials. The common structures include:

  • Outer (protective/printing layer): Usually made of PET (polyester) or NY (nylon). It provides mechanical strength, wear resistance, and serves as the substrate for printing.

  • Middle layer (core barrier layer): AL (aluminum foil), typically with a thickness of 7-9 micrometers (μm). This is the core layer that achieves high barrier functionality.

  • Inner layer (heat sealing layer): Usually made of PE (polyethylene) or CPP (extruded polypropylene). It provides excellent heat sealing performance, ensures a secure seal, and comes into direct contact with the contents, meeting food or pharmaceutical hygiene standards.

Common structure examples:

  • PET/AL/CPP: The most classic and universal structure, suitable for coffee, rice noodles, nuts, medicine, etc.

  • NY/AL/PE or NY/AL/CPP: Nylon offers better puncture resistance and toughness, suitable for foods with bones or sharp edges or heavy parts.

  • PET/AL/PE: Used for regular products with low requirements for high-temperature resistance.



The Application Fields of Aluminum Foil Pouches

Aluminum foil bags, due to their outstanding protective properties, are widely used in fields where strict preservation conditions are required:

1. Food and Beverages:

  • Products sensitive to oxygen: coffee beans/powder, nuts, fried foods, dried meat.

  • Foods requiring preservation and sterilization: high-temperature steaming bags, frozen foods.

  • Seasonings: soup mixes, powdered seasonings.

2. Medicine and Health Care:

  • Pharmaceuticals, herbal powder, medical devices (ensure sterility), nutritional supplements.

3. Industry and Electronics:

  • Electronic components (anti-static aluminum foil bags), chemical products, precision mechanical parts.

4. Pet Food: 

  • High-end pet food, especially dry food that needs to be preserved for freshness and aroma.



What Ate the Advantages and Challenges of Aluminum Foil Pouches?

Advantages:

1. Comprehensive top-level protection: It is one of the best-performing materials among soft packaging materials in terms of light-blocking, oxygen-blocking and moisture-proofing.

2. Extended shelf life: It can significantly extend the shelf life of sensitive products.

3. Enhance brand trust: The thick texture and the "clicking" sound are often associated by consumers with "high quality", "freshness" and "safety".

4. Diverse functions: It can adapt to various processing and storage conditions such as steaming, freezing, etc.

Challenge:

1. Higher cost: The use of aluminum foil material and complex composite processes results in higher costs compared to ordinary plastic packaging.

2. Limited flexibility, prone to damage: Aluminum foil is prone to developing pinholes or even breaking after repeated bending, which will damage its barrier properties. Therefore, sharp shapes and repeated twisting should be avoided during design.

3. Invisibility: It cannot display the contents and must rely on external packaging printing to attract consumers.

4. Environmental and recycling issues: Multi-layer composite materials are difficult to separate and recycling and reuse are very challenging. Currently, they are mainly disposed of through landfill or energy conversion, resulting in significant environmental pressure.


What Are the Main Features of Aluminum Foil Pouches?

Unparalleled Barrier Properties
  • High oxygen and moisture resistance: The aluminum foil layer can completely block oxygen and water vapor, effectively preventing the oxidation, moisture absorption, and deterioration of the contents, which is crucial for extending the shelf life.

  • Complete light protection: The aluminum foil can 100% block ultraviolet rays and other light sources, protecting the color, flavor, and active ingredients of products sensitive to light (such as oils, medicines).

  • Resistant to odor: It can effectively prevent the loss of product aroma and block the invasion of external odors.

Outstanding Physical Protection

Has good resistance to puncturing, tearing, and rubbing, providing a sturdy protection for the contents.

Excellent Sealing and Heat Sealing Properties

The heat sealing materials on the inner layer (such as PE, CPP) ensure that the bag can be firmly sealed, preventing leakage.

Metallic Texture and High-End Appearance

The aluminum foil layer gives the packaging a silver-white or matte metallic luster, presenting a high-end, professional, and clean visual impression, often used for high-quality or technical products.
